  • Steep-slope viticulture is a special form of viticulture characterized by extremely steep slopes that make it impossible to cultivate them with conventional tractors in line with the slope. These vineyards therefore require a high degree of manual labor and are often structured by dry-stone walls and terraces. Here you can see the rack-and-pinion monorails used to overcome extreme gradients in impassable terrain. Their tracks consist simply of square tubes resting on supports at certain intervals. They use various drive technologies and are capable of carrying loads of up to 250 kg.This is exactly where you can see such vineyards in extreme locations. They practically cling to the mountain, every little spot is utilized – impressive.
